/ / Triedenie zoznamu intervalov? - polia, triedenie, intervaly

Triedenie zoznamu intervalov polí? - polia, triedenie, intervaly

Povedzme, že som mal súbor intervalov S obsiahnutých vzoznam polí. Ako môžem zoradiť tieto polia na základe ľavého alebo pravého koncového bodu? Napríklad, ak by som mal nasledujúce intervaly [1,3], [1,2], [2,5], [3,3] ako ich môžem triediť podľa ich ľavých koncových bodov? Som si vedomý rôznych triediacich algoritmov, ako je sekvenčné triedenie, vkladanie a triedenie, ale ja som "bezradný, ako triediť množinu intervalov."

Akákoľvek pomoc alebo rady, ktoré ma vedú správnym smerom, budú ocenené.

Vďaka.

odpovede:

0 pre odpoveď č. 1

Skúste radix triediť, pomôže vám, ak všetky hodnoty sú len jednociferné len veľmi ľahko implementovať.